CVE-2024-58067
Linux Kernel clk MMP PXA1908-mpmu NULL Pointer Dereference Vulnerability
Description

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: clk: mmp: pxa1908-mpmu: Fix a NULL vs IS_ERR() check The devm_kzalloc() function returns NULL on error, not error pointers. Update the check to match.
